Happy TGIF, I’m not a sparkly or bling type of girl but when I laid my eyes on the POW! Glitter cardstock I was amazed at the soft texture, guess what no glittery mess.

For my design, I cut the POW Black Glitter cardstock and the Basis White (110) cardstock down to (5 1/2 x4 1/4). I took the Basis cardstock; blended several inks onto the background to give me a tye-dye look.

The Pow Glitter and Basis White panels were die cut with a flower, and diagonal stripes cover plates.

I adhered the diagonal stripes die cut onto an A2 Top Fold Basis White card base and randomly adhered the flowers onto the panel. I stamped a sentiment in clear embossing ink, Yes on the POW Glitter card stock (love this paper), sprinkled with white embossing powder and heat set added a few embellishments to finish my design.

Hey friends! Happy Friday super excited to share my post with you today. I have a cute little card where those pesky lil ants decided to ruin my picnic.




I chose Lawn Fawn Happy Summer, Make Lemonade, Lets BBQ  and the Peekaboo Backdrop to make a Comic Strip Picnic Card. I watercolored my images with Tombow markers and created fun little backgrounds with the Stitched Hillside Borders.

I added a sentiment using the Lawn Fawn Happy Summer stamp set. I loved how quick and easy this was to make, once the coloring and die cutting was done.
